About Smith EL

Smith Elementary serves 670 students in grades Pre-K through 5th in Princeton, Texas, offering a solid educational foundation with a student-teacher ratio of 16.3 to 1 across 41 full-time equivalent teachers. The school demonstrates strong academic performance with a MySchoolScout rating of 7.4 out of 10 and ranks in the 83rd percentile among Texas elementary schools at #1451 out of 8598 schools statewide. Academically, Smith Elementary shows balanced achievement with 54% of students performing at proficient or above levels in math and 50% reaching proficiency in English Language Arts and reading.

The school's academic score of 8.0 out of 10 reflects its commitment to student learning and growth across all grade levels. Located on Forest Meadow Drive, Smith Elementary serves families in a stable community where the median household income reaches $87,839 and median home values average $270,000. The surrounding 75407 ZIP code area has a population of 26,607 residents, with 22% holding bachelor's degrees or higher and a low poverty rate of just 5.7%, indicating strong community support for education.

Smith Elementary sits in Princeton, a town positioned on the fringe of an urban area, providing students with both small-town community feel and access to broader metropolitan opportunities.

Community Profile

The community surrounding Smith EL has a median household income of $92,076. It is an area where 25%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$307,500, with a median rent of $1,867/month. The local poverty rate of 5.8% is relatively low. The average commute for residents is 34 minutes.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about Smith EL

What grades does Smith EL serve?

Smith EL serves students in grades Pre-K through 5th.

How many students attend Smith EL?

Smith EL has an enrollment of approximately 670 students.

What is the student-teacher ratio at Smith EL?

The student-teacher ratio at Smith EL is 16.3:1. A lower ratio generally means more individual attention per student. The national average is approximately 16:1 for public schools.

How does Smith EL rank in TX?

Smith EL is ranked #1950 out of 8,547 schools in TX.

What is Smith EL's MySchoolScout rating?

Smith EL has a composite rating of 7.5 out of 10 on MySchoolScout. This score combines academic performance, student growth, and school environment into a single score. Equity data is shown separately for context.

What are the test scores at Smith EL?

Based on the most recent state assessment data, Smith EL has 53.5% math proficiency and 49.5% reading/ELA proficiency.

Is Smith EL a charter school?

No, Smith EL is not a charter school. It is a traditional public school operated by the local school district.

Is Smith EL a Title I school?

No, Smith EL is not currently a Title I school.

What does the Free & Reduced Lunch percentage mean for Smith EL?

52.8% of students at Smith EL qualify for free or reduced-price lunch. This is a commonly used indicator of economic need and provides important context when interpreting test scores.
